Essential Skills for Implementing MFA Systems
Implementing MFA systems requires a blend of technical skills and a deep understanding of security protocols. Here are some essential skills that will set you apart:
1. Understanding of Authentication Protocols: A solid grasp of protocols like OAuth, SAML, and OpenID Connect is crucial. These protocols form the backbone of modern authentication systems and are integral to implementing MFA.
2. Network Security Knowledge: Knowing how to secure networks and endpoints is vital. This includes understanding firewalls, VPNs, and intrusion detection systems, as these components often work in tandem with MFA.
3. Programming and Scripting: Proficiency in languages like Python, PowerShell, or Bash can help you automate tasks and customize MFA solutions to fit your organization's needs.
4. Risk Management: The ability to assess and mitigate risks is essential. This involves understanding threat landscapes and implementing MFA solutions that address specific vulnerabilities.
Best Practices for Implementing MFA Systems
While the technical skills are foundational, following best practices can make the difference between a secure system and one that's vulnerable to attacks. Here are some key best practices:
1. User Education: Even the most robust MFA system can be compromised if users are not properly educated. Ensure that end-users understand the importance of MFA and how to use it effectively.
2. Adaptive Authentication: Implement adaptive authentication methods that adjust security measures based on user behavior and risk levels. This enhances security without compromising user experience.
3. Regular Audits and Updates: Conduct regular security audits and keep your MFA systems updated to protect against the latest threats. This includes patch management and periodic reviews of access controls.
4. Backup Authentication Methods: Always have backup authentication methods in place. This ensures that users can still access systems even if their primary authentication method fails.
Career Opportunities in MFA Implementation
The demand for cybersecurity professionals with expertise in MFA is on the rise. Here are some career opportunities that you can explore:
1. Cybersecurity Analyst: With a focus on implementing and managing MFA systems, you can play a crucial role in protecting an organization's digital assets. This role often involves monitoring security systems, conducting risk assessments, and responding to security incidents.
2. Security Architect: As a security architect, you would design and implement secure network and computer systems, including MFA solutions. This role requires a deep understanding of both technical and strategic aspects of cybersecurity.
3. Identity and Access Management (IAM) Specialist: IAM specialists focus on managing user identities and access rights within an organization. Implementing MFA is a critical part of this role, as it ensures that only authorized users can access sensitive systems and data.
4. Consultant: Many organizations hire consultants to help them implement MFA systems. As a consultant, you would work with various clients, advising them on best practices, conducting assessments, and providing tailored solutions.
